Output a626b61ef77b54e29d6dd709c4023be83b3d093bf4ff23a46bbc48b02eac12e1:0

value
43958986
script pubkey
OP_0 OP_PUSHBYTES_20 e34e64477fc5b564cc0ca29aab9466197840cb4e
address
bc1qud8xg3mlck6kfnqv52d2h9rxr9uypj6w4nmgug
transaction
a626b61ef77b54e29d6dd709c4023be83b3d093bf4ff23a46bbc48b02eac12e1
confirmations
183185
spent
true